Medical College student complains to national anti-ragging squad


Coimbatore Medical College has 750 students enrolled in their MBBS course. Close to 150 students have newly enrolled in the first year MBBS. 

A 2nd year MBBS student had lodged a complaint with the National Anti-ragging Squad reporting on his personal ragging experience. He has reported that his seniors had asked him to bent down on his knees, as an act of ragging.

The national anti-ragging squad have sent a notice to the Dean, Coimbatore medical college seeking explanation on the issue. The Peelamedu Police Station have registered a case to probe on the issue.
